The 97th Mashemeji Derby between Gor Mahia and AFC Leopards was always going to be more than a clash of footballing titans—it was a contest drenched in history, fierce rivalry, and the kind of stakes that can swing seasons and spark memories for generations. This year, the stakes could not have been higher, and as 12,000 fans crammed into Homa Bay’s Raila Odinga Stadium, the mood was intensely electric. In the end, honors were even, a 1-1 draw that will be remembered as much for its narrative twists as for its profound implications for the league title race.
The Homa Bay debut and the shifting sands of home advantage
The decision to move the derby from its traditional Nairobi venues—Nyayo National Stadium and Moi International Sports Centre, both under renovation—imbued the day with extra poignancy. For the first time, the Mashemeji Derby was staged in Homa Bay County, a testament to the spirit and reach of Kenyan football. As the Green Army of Gor Mahia and the blue-and-white tide of Ingwe supporters converged, it felt like history in motion—both for the match and the vibrant community hosting the event.
The weight of expectation and the league table math
This derby was more than pride; it was a lifeline for Gor Mahia’s title hopes. Sitting six points behind league leaders Kenya Police with this match in hand, Gor Mahia needed victory to avoid handing their rivals a virtual procession to the championship. The pressure was visible, not just on the field, but in the faces of supporters who understood what was at stake.
CASINO | BONUS | INFO | RATING | |
---|---|---|---|---|
bonus
New players get 40 free spins and a Ksh 200 freebet!
See 6 Bonuses
|
info
BK 0000665 PG 0000405 Good combination of online casino and betting platform |
|||
bonus
Welcome gifts up to KSH 550 await you!
See 2 Bonuses
|
info
BK 0000672 PG 0000412 Mobile-friendly |
|||
bonus
Start your week with a surprise cashback bonus every Monday!
See 3 Bonuses
|
info
BK 0000696 PG 0000392 Fast cashouts |
|||
bonus
Join daily tasks for a chance at KSH 30,000 prize!
See 4 Bonuses
|
info
PG 0000422 Games from top providers, rewarding welcome bonus & VIP program |
Drama on the pitch: Key moments from an enthralling contest
The match began with a statement of intent from AFC Leopards. Within the first minute, Robert Bebeto sliced through Gor’s defense and nearly set up Victor Otieno for what would have been a dream opener, only for Geoffrey Ochieng’s last-ditch block to deny the visitors.
Gor Mahia soon found rhythm, applying pressure through Austine Odhiambo’s darting runs and sharp combinations in the final third. It was Odhiambo—last season’s MVP and now fully fit—who delivered the breakthrough. After a perfectly-weighted pass from Alpha Onyango, Odhiambo weaved past his marker and unleashed a low strike from distance. What seemed harmless at first wrong-footed Levis Opiyo in the AFC Leopards’ goal, nestling in the corner and sparking wild celebrations.
But the joy for Gor Mahia was to be short-lived. After the halftime reset, Leopards emerged re-energized, claiming initiative early in the second period. It was from a set piece—a dangerous, swerving free-kick—that Gor failed to clear that the ball spun out to Brian Wanyama. His crisp shot flashed past Gad Mathews, restoring parity and, in many ways, reigniting the sense of derby unpredictability that defines this fixture.
Coaching changes and tactical duels
This was Gor Mahia’s first league match under interim coach Zedekiah ‘Zico’ Otieno, following the abrupt departure of Sinisa Mihic after just three months. While ‘Zico’ had enjoyed a morale-lifting cup win before the derby, he faced a stern test with Leopards coach Fred Ambani—himself boasting an unbeaten streak against Gor, both as a player and coach.
Both managers responded to every shift in momentum, with Gor Mahia making aggressive changes after Wanyama’s goal and Leopards adjusting to maintain their energy and threat. The game ebbed and flowed, with late drama including a penalty appeal for Gor Mahia waved away and a heart-in-mouth moment when Mathews nearly gifted the visitors a late winner.
The human stories: Pressure, pride, and the pulse of rivalry
Few matches in African football ignite such devotion as the Mashemeji Derby. For Gor Mahia, this was a must-win—publicly acknowledged by striker Benson Omala, who declared ahead of the game, “Being at home we have to score goals since a win is not an option but a must for us.” For AFC Leopards, captain Clifton Miheso embodied the other side’s resolve, stating, “We are scared of no one in Gor’s line-up. There is no fear at all. Everybody is ready for the assignment.”
This is what makes the derby endlessly gripping: not just the calculations of points and permutations, but the gripping stories of men under pressure, seeking both glory and redemption, all amid the primal roar of tens of thousands of fans. This year’s crowd—divided but united by passion—proved again that football’s significance goes far beyond what happens between the lines.
The result and what it means for the title race
The single point ensures that Gor Mahia, now on 55 points with two games left, need a miracle. Kenya Police, six clear and with a game against struggling Shabana next, are on the cusp of their maiden Premier League title. For Gor, even victories in their remaining matches—including a tantalizing final-day meeting with Kenya Police—may not be enough unless Police falter.
The draw also confirmed this season’s narrative: an increasingly competitive league, with historic powerhouses forced to adapt and chase, and newer contenders, like Kenya Police, seizing their moment. For AFC Leopards, not in contention for the title but playing for pride and their fans, the result was a hard-fought measure of progress—a second draw against Gor Mahia this season, keeping their rivals’ dreams in check and reminding all of the enduring ferocity of this fixture.
The bigger story: A derby that transcends results
Even beyond the final whistle, the implications of the 97th Mashemeji Derby will ripple through Kenyan football. For Gor Mahia and AFC Leopards, the rivalry is not just about the standings but about belonging, storytelling, and the ongoing contest for bragging rights. The supporters, in their thousands, will tell stories of this day for years, of goals scored and chances missed, of new heroes emerging and legends affirmed.
In summary, the 97th edition offered all the drama, noise, and spectacle one expects from the Mashemeji Derby. It left Gor Mahia with hope hanging by a thread, handed Kenya Police a golden path, and confirmed yet again why this is the fixture that stirs the soul of Kenyan football. And as long as fans fill stadiums and players give everything for shirt and pride, this storied derby will always be more than just a match—it will remain a celebration of a nation’s love for the beautiful game.